Understanding ECU Remapping
ECU remapping involves modifying the car’s Engine Control Unit (ECU) software to optimize engine performance. This process can lead to significant improvements in horsepower, torque, and fuel efficiency.
Benefits of ECU Remapping
- Increased Horsepower: Remapping can unlock additional power from the engine.
- Improved Torque: Enhanced torque can lead to better acceleration and responsiveness.
- Better Fuel Efficiency: Optimized fuel maps can result in more efficient fuel consumption.
- Customization: Tailored settings for specific driving styles or conditions.
Process of ECU Remapping
The ECU remapping process typically involves the following steps:
- Diagnostic Check: Ensure the vehicle is in good condition before tuning.
- Data Backup: Backup the original ECU settings to restore if necessary.
- Software Modification: Use specialized software to adjust the ECU parameters.
- Testing: Dyno testing to confirm performance gains and ensure reliability.
Carburetor Adjustments
For Barracuda models equipped with carburetors, tuning the carburetor can significantly affect engine performance. Proper adjustments can optimize air-fuel mixtures, enhancing combustion efficiency.
Importance of Carburetor Tuning
Tuning the carburetor is crucial for achieving the best performance from your Barracuda. Here are some key reasons why:
- Optimal Air-Fuel Ratio: Ensures the engine runs efficiently and smoothly.
- Throttle Response: Improves acceleration and overall drivability.
- Engine Temperature Control: Helps maintain proper operating temperatures.
- Reduced Emissions: Proper tuning can lead to cleaner exhaust output.
Steps for Carburetor Adjustment
Adjusting the carburetor involves several steps to ensure optimal performance:
- Identify the Carburetor Type: Understand the specific carburetor model in your Barracuda.
- Check Float Level: Ensure the float level is set correctly for proper fuel delivery.
- Adjust Mixture Screws: Fine-tune the air-fuel mixture for optimal performance.
- Test Drive: Take the car for a test drive to assess performance changes.
